Synopsis

The best Lisbon has to offer — in your pocket.

The Pocket Rough Guide to Lisbon is your essential guide to Portugal's capital, with all the key sights, restaurants, shops, and bars presented in a pocket-size format with a full-color, pull-out map.

The "Best of Lisbon" section highlights the city's gems, including the Museu Calouste Gulbenkian's dazzling art collection and tram rides through the historic Alfama quarter. The Places section divides the city by area for easy navigation, with listings of the must-see sights and the best places to eat, drink, and dance — from cozy restaurants to fado bars to kick-off a night out — all written in Rough Guide's trademark honest and informative style.

About the Author

Matthew Hancock is a freelance journalist writing regularly for national newspapers, mostly on Portugal, including The Telegraph, The Guardian, The Independent, and High Life (British Airways' in-flight magazine). Hancock is also the author of Rough Guide Directions: Madeira, Lisbon, and the Algarve. He is the coauthor of The Rough Guide to Portugal.
